score: Add thread actions
Thread actions are the building block for efficient implementation of - Classic signals delivery, - POSIX signals delivery, - thread restart notification, - thread delete notification, - forced thread migration on SMP configurations, and - the Multiprocessor Resource Sharing Protocol (MrsP).
